Sun Conjunct Pluto in Synastry

Definition

Sun conjunct Pluto in synastry occurs when one person’s Sun is closely aligned with the other person’s Pluto by zodiac degree. Synastry compares two natal charts to explore relationship dynamics. The Sun represents identity, purpose, and self-expression, while Pluto is associated with intensity, power, exposure, and deep transformation. The conjunction concentrates these themes, especially when the aspect has a tight orb.

Astrological Meaning

This contact can create a compelling sense that the relationship carries unusual depth or significance. The Pluto person may feel drawn to understand, influence, or challenge the Sun person, while the Sun person may feel intensely seen, energized, or exposed. At its best, the bond supports honesty, resilience, and meaningful personal growth. More difficult expressions can include possessiveness, power struggles, jealousy, or attempts to reshape one another. These outcomes are not inevitable. The signs, houses, natal condition of both planets, and other synastry aspects show whether the intensity is easier to integrate or more likely to create friction.

Why It Matters

Recognizing this aspect helps both people handle a powerful connection with greater awareness. Clear boundaries, respect for autonomy, and direct communication can prevent fascination from becoming control. Because the conjunction alone does not determine compatibility, it should be considered alongside emotional contacts involving the Moon, relational indicators such as Venus and Mars, Saturn aspects, and the overall balance between the two charts. In supportive circumstances, Sun conjunct Pluto can encourage profound self-knowledge and a relationship capable of navigating change.
